Hello.
We are using Statistical WBS elements for all the WBS in the PS Project Structure.
We have to bring the Budget, Commitments and Actuals to Financial Planning view on the item.
I see the Value type for Budget and Commitments in SPRO for Financial Planning Settings in PPM.
But, there is no Value type '11' - 'Statistical Actual' in SPRO in PPM.
Is it not possible to bring the Statistical Actuals to Financial Planning in PPM? If not, is there a workaround for this?
Thanks
Good day,
I am not sure whether Statistical Actual value transfer will work
I can offer the following input:
The Value Type to Financial View mapping is maintained under the relevant setting "Define Financial Planning Setting" in SPRO. It is to this setting, I think, you are referring to when you stated that there is "..no value for value type 11..". Correct? The 'Available' value types in this setting is determined by values maintained under SPRO--->....Base System Interfaces--> SAP Financial and Controlling Integration -->SAP Portfolio and Project management system customising for SAP FI-CO-->Customise Value Types
Perhaps if you maintained the Value type 11 here then it will be available for mapping.
